Community Access Navigator

$48,000–$56,000 year

On-siteOregon, United States

Full TimeMedium

Job Summary

Manage the day-to-day operations of the Just Care for Families Care Store, including inventory, organization, and accessibility. Coordinate community donations of clothing, household items, family activities, and other essential resources. Build and maintain partnerships with community organizations, businesses, and service providers throughout Klamath and Lake Counties. Identify and connect families with food resources, community events, transportation, and other supportive services. Provide information regarding program eligibility and available services to referral sources and families. Participate in case review meetings and collaborate with the interdisciplinary care team. Maintain accurate records while protecting client confidentiality. Support development of program workflows and administrative processes. Occasional evening or weekend work as needed.
